systemd: update code from upstream (2017-10-11)
This is a direct dump from systemd git on 2017-10-11, git commit
0da812036f6fd60a7b5477fafb2eead9e98f4c78.
======
SYSTEMD_DIR=../systemd
COMMIT=0da812036f6fd60a7b5477fafb2eead9e98f4c78
(
cd "$SYSTEMD_DIR"
git checkout "$COMMIT"
git reset --hard
git clean -fdx
)
git ls-files :/src/systemd/src/ \
:/shared/nm-utils/siphash24.c \
:/shared/nm-utils/siphash24.h \
:/shared/nm-utils/unaligned.h | \
xargs -d '\n' rm -f
nm_copy_sd() {
mkdir -p "./src/systemd/$(dirname "$1")"
cp "$SYSTEMD_DIR/$1" "./src/systemd/$1"
}
nm_copy_sd_shared() {
mkdir -p "./shared/nm-utils/"
cp "$SYSTEMD_DIR/$1" "./shared/nm-utils/${1##*/}"
}
